A distribution of scores on an aptitude test is Normally distributed with a mean of 80 and a standard deviation of 5. According to the Empirical Rule (68-95-99.7% Rule), approximately what percent of the values will be between 75 and 85

Answers

According to the Empirical Rule (68-95-99.7% Rule), approximately 68% percent of the values will be between 75 and 85.

What is empirical rule?

According to the empirical rule, also known as 68-95-99.7 rule, the percentage of values that lie within an interval with 68%, 95% and 99.7% of the values lies within one, two or three standard deviations of the mean of the distribution.

\(P(\mu - \sigma < X < \mu + \sigma) = 68\%\\P(\mu - 2\sigma < X < \mu + 2\sigma) = 95\%\\P(\mu - 3\sigma < X < \mu + 3\sigma) = 99.7\%\)

Here, we had  where mean of distribution of X is \(\mu\) and standard deviation from mean of distribution of X is \(\sigma\).

A distribution of scores on an aptitude test is Normally distributed with a mean of 80 and a standard deviation of 5.

\(\mu=80\\\sigma=5\)

The percentage for the interval of values between 75 and 85 has to be found out. From the 68%, the interval is,

\(P(\mu - \sigma < X < \mu + \sigma) = 68\%\\P(80 - 5 < X < 80+ 5) = 68\%\\P(75 < X < 85) = 68\%\)

Thus, according to the Empirical Rule (68-95-99.7% Rule), approximately 68% percent of the values will be between 75 and 85.

the california state university (csu) system consists of 23 campuses, from san diego state in the south to humboldt state near the oregon border. a csu administrator wishes to make an inference about the average distance between the hometowns of students and their campuses. describe and discuss several different sampling methods that might be employed. would this be an enumerative or an analytic study? explain your reasoning

Answers

There are several different sampling methods that could be employed for this study, including:

Simple random sampling: This method involves randomly selecting a certain number of students from each campus and measuring the distance between their hometowns and their campuses.

Stratified random sampling: This method involves dividing the student population at each campus into different strata (e.g. by major or year in school) and then randomly selecting a certain number of students from each stratum.

Cluster sampling: This method involves randomly selecting a certain number of campuses and then measuring the distance between the hometowns of all students at those campuses and their respective campuses.

Multi-stage sampling: This method involves using a combination of the above methods, such as first using cluster sampling to select a certain number of campuses and then using stratified random sampling to select a certain number of students from each campus.

This study would be an enumerative study because it seeks to measure the characteristics of a population, in this case, the average distance between the hometowns of students and their campuses, by counting and measuring them.

It is not an analytic study because it doesn't involve testing a hypothesis or making causal inferences.
